Trishuli Rafting from Pokhara: 3 hours of Grade 2-3 rapids
Trishuli Rafting from Pokhara: 3 hours of Grade 2-3 rapids★★★★★★★★★★ 5.00 (4)12hTrishuli rafting from Pokhara is a 12-hour day trip on Nepal's most famous white-water river, combining 3 hours of paddling through Grade 2-3 rapids with transport, equipment, lunch and a live English or Hindi-speaking guide. The river flows from the Himalayas through a dramatic gorge lined with traditional villages and forest; the rapids suit both novice and intermediate rafters. Pickup from your hotel and all transport to and from the river are included.Is it for me?The 3-hour paddle suits anyone who wants to feel the river without committing a full day to paddling—the Grade 2-3 rapids give you real whitewater without the intensity of higher grades, and the gorge scenery keeps the day interesting between the harder sections. Upper Marshyangdi Rafting: 2-day whitewater in Nepal
Upper Marshyangdi Rafting: 2-day whitewater in Nepal★★★★★★★★★★ 5.00 (1)2dA two-day whitewater rafting trip on Nepal's Upper Marshyangdi River near Pokhara with a live English-speaking guide, private transportation, camping, and all meals included. The river runs continuous Class III–IV rapids that require high physical fitness and full commitment from every paddler; this is not a scenic float. Minimum age is 14; pickup is included.Is it for me?Book this trip if you have serious whitewater experience and want two days of nonstop, demanding rapids with a guide who handles the technical calls while you paddle hard.
